Hmm..
Dir ist bewusst, dass es unter Windows 3 Key Systeme gibt?
1.) Der Key Code, welcher von der Tastatur per PS2 oder HID gesendet wird
2.) Der Scan Code, welcher von dem Tastaturtreiber per HID client mapper driver aus dem KeyCode gemacht wird.
3.) Der Virtuelle KeyCode, als auf
ASCII herunter gebrochene Taste.
Mit Delphi kannst Du nur den Scan Code und den VKCode erhalten.
Schaue Dir mal die Remarks von
https://docs.microsoft.com/en-us/win...er-rawkeyboard
an, da gibt es ein Dokument zu den ScanCodes.
Hier wirst Du erkennen, dass es zwar für jede Taste (auch Spezialtasten) einen ScanCode, aber keinen VKCode gibt...
Ein weiter Link (In den Remarks gibt es eine Tabelle mit HID to PS2 (ScanCode))
https://docs.microsoft.com/en-us/win...ard_attributes
(Das ist zu mindestens mein Verständnis/Kenntnisstand. Kein Ansruch auf Korrektheit oder Vollständigkeit
)